SAi FlexiSign Pro 10.5.1 Build 1806 is a professional software solution widely considered the industry standard for sign-making, vinyl cutting, and RIP (Raster Image Processor) applications.
Most modern plotter manufacturers (such as Roland, Graphtec, or Summa) bundle proprietary output utilities (e.g., Graphtec Studio or Roland CutStudio) free of charge with their hardware. These utilities import standard vector formats ( .EPS , .AI , .PDF ) and handle production cutting reliably without requiring an external license bypass.
